KwaZulu-Natal Department of Sport, Arts and Culture Graduate Internships 2026/2028: Apply With Disability

The KwaZulu-Natal Department of Sport, Arts and Culture is looking for unemployed graduates living with disabilities to join its Graduate Development Programme. This 24-month internship offers valuable workplace experience and training. Applications are open to individuals residing in KwaZulu-Natal who meet the specific requirements.

Application Closing Date: 28 August 2026
Location: Durban and Pietermaritzburg, KwaZulu-Natal, South Africa
Programme Duration: 24 months
Stipend: R8 174.75 per month
Minimum Qualification: Degree or National Diploma
Opportunity Type: Internship

About the KwaZulu-Natal Department of Sport, Arts and Culture

The KwaZulu-Natal Department of Sport, Arts and Culture is responsible for promoting and developing sport, arts, and cultural activities within the province. It aims to foster social cohesion and economic development through its various programmes and initiatives. The department plays a key role in preserving and promoting the rich cultural heritage of KwaZulu-Natal.

The department operates across various sectors, including sports administration, cultural heritage preservation, and the promotion of performing and visual arts. It supports local artists, athletes, and cultural practitioners, contributing to the vibrant cultural landscape of the province.

Programme Duration and Location

This internship programme runs for a fixed period of 24 months. The placements are located in Durban and Pietermaritzburg, KwaZulu-Natal. Applicants must be available to commit to the full duration of the programme in these locations.

Minimum Requirements

To be considered for these internships, applicants must meet the following criteria:

  • Be South African citizens.
  • Reside within KwaZulu-Natal.
  • Be between 18 and 35 years old.
  • Be unemployed.
  • Be persons living with disabilities.
  • Hold a relevant degree or three-year National Diploma.
  • Have no previous work experience in the relevant field of study.
  • Not have previously participated in a government internship programme.

Applications from candidates who do not meet the disability requirement may not be considered.

Qualification Requirements

Specific qualifications are required for each internship area.

For the Office of the Head of Department internship (DSAC INT 01/2026), applicants need a Degree in Development Studies.

For the Financial Management Services internship (DSAC INT 02/2026), applicants require a Degree or National Diploma in Accounting or Budget Services.

Required Documents

Applicants must prepare the following documents for their application:

  • A completed new Z83 Application Form (2021 version).
  • A recently updated comprehensive Curriculum Vitae (CV).
  • Proof of residential address.
  • Clear details of the qualification relevant to the application.
  • The correct internship reference number for the position being applied for.

Only shortlisted candidates will be asked to submit certified copies of supporting documents.

How to Apply

Applications must be completed on the new Z83 form and accompanied by a comprehensive CV and proof of residential address. Applicants must clearly indicate the relevant reference number for the internship they are applying for.

Applications may be submitted by hand or post to the relevant district offices or the departmental address in Pietermaritzburg. Faxed and emailed applications will not be accepted.

Application Address:
KwaZulu-Natal Department of Sport, Arts and Culture
171 Boshoff Street
Pietermaritzburg
3200
